Farm Technician

Permanent/Part-Time

Grade B - (£7.83 per hour – increasing in April 2019)

15 hours per week term time (38 weeks) 8.30 – 11.30am Monday to Friday, plus 4 hours every other weekend and some school holidays, including some bank holidays.

Salary paid for 52.14 weeks per year

The Roseland Multi-Academy Trust currently consists of one secondary and two small primary schools and it is in the process of sponsoring a further secondary school which will join the Trust in the New Year.

The Trust’s vision is “Where Everyone Succeeds” and we put our staff at the heart of everything we do to create a team spirit in our highly successful schools.

Our Roseland Community Farm is a small school-based farm.

Our animals need to be cared for 365 days a year and the post-holder needs to be reliable, trustworthy and conscientious.

You will provide assistance in the preparation of resources for practical lessons that meet both the health and safety standards and requirements of the classes involved.

The position will involve lifting and manual handling of animals, goods and equipment.

Cleaning out of animal pens and general cleaning around the farm is also required.

Much of the work is outside and will need to be carried out in all weathers.

A flexible approach is necessary both with regard to duties and working hours.
